Statute overview

About this statute

This preamble says psychiatric coercion may only be used under the law, treatment should rely on consent where possible, and staff must give patients information, involve them in planning, and minimize coercion. The section sets time limits and procedures for involuntary psychiatric admission, detention, return to the ward, and release, with the chief physician and minister given specific roles. Section 10 sets rules for coercive psychiatric treatment, including when it may be used, who decides, and what safeguards and follow-up steps are required. Section 18 lets doctors and senior doctors order several coercive measures in psychiatric settings, and it requires notifications, reviews, and recordkeeping. The minister of justice may set rules on appeals and transfers, while regional and municipal authorities must run a special psychiatric placement system, review placements, and share information when necessary.
